Farmers protest land acquisition notification in Sanand

Farmers protest land acquisition notification in Sanand
By our correspondent
Ahmedabad, DeshGujarat, 14 December, 2009




Hundreds of farmers today rallied to Mamlatdar office protesting proposed Gujarat Industrial Development Corporation(GIDC) estate adjacent to the Tata Nano Project at Chharodi in Sanand taluka here.

State government’s Industry department arm GIDC is considering to develop an ‘auto industrial hub’ on 8000 acres of land that presently belongs to seven villages.

The government has already issued a notification to acquire 5,000 acres of land that belong to four villages for this purpose. Another notification to acquire 3,0000 acres of land covering three more villages is expected soon.

The villages that are involved in protest against the notification are Bol, Hirapur, Charan, Shiyavada, Kunvar, Makhiyav, Khoda and Kalana. The farmers say they are happy doing farming here and they do not wish to become industrial or agricultural laborer. According to agitating farmers, the land in this area yields 1600 to 1800 kg rice and 1000 kg wheat per Bigha along with other minor farm products such as tomato, cumin, Fennel Seed etc.

Farmers said, “after Tata Motors Nano plant arrived here, our land price rocketed and we were offered Rs 50 to 60 lac per Bigha, but we didn’t sell our land. Industrial areas of Sanand, Vasna Iyava are nearby. Why the government want to snatch our fertile land for industries? The proposed GIDC land acquisition will adversely affect 2000 farmers of this area. We have submitted our memorandum to district collector, revenue department and GIDC, but it seems nobody in government is willing to listen to us. We too are citizen of Gujarat.”

It should be mentioned here that apart from Sanand, ‘farmers vs industry’ agitations are presently going on at two other places in the state. Yesterday around 300 agitators were held by police during their protest rally against Nirma’s Mahuva cement project in Bhavnagar district. In south Gujarat, N Vitthal’s proposed Vittal Innovation city project has been delayed due to agitation of local farmers against acquisition of their fertile land. Another farmer agitation is going on in north Gujarat’s Nandasan village where land acquisition for Mumbai-Delhi freight corridor is being opposed.
